Art Bernardi scored 22 points as Houston Baptist defeated Maryland-Eastern Shore 70-55 Sunday in the Rainbow Classic.

The Huskies (2-0) pulled away with a 10-0 run that gave them a 34-20 lead in the first half, then held the Hawks (0-2) scoreless for a stretch of 7:52 during a 9-0 second-half run. Marcus Davis, who had 13 points, closed that spurt with a dunk that gave Houston Baptist a 54-33 lead.

Kyree Jones led Maryland-Eastern Shore with 28 points. He was 9 for 12 from the field, including 4 of 7 beyond the arc. Olantunji Kosile added 14 points off the bench for the Hawks.

Houston Baptist shot 58 percent from the field and 6 of 11 on 3-point attempts. That helped offset 4 of 12 shooting from the free-throw line.
